Bargain hunters descend on police auction

ALEXANDRA – Police auction boosts state coffers


Police stations in the Alexandra cluster contributed to the national fiscus through an auction on 17 October of ill-gotten goods not recovered by their owners.

The cluster includes Alexandra, Sandton, Bramley, Midrand and Sandringham police stations. Bargain hunters grabbed the items at a bargain at Alex Police (cluster) Station in 2nd Street, Wynberg.

Items included laptops, computers, televisions, radios, music sets and speakers, solar and vehicle batteries, tyres, chairs and sofas, bicycles, torches, door and window frames, wheelbarrows, ladders, picks and tools, fridges and vacuum cleaners.
